Why Joanna & Chip Gaines Had To Move Christmas Tree Into Their Bedroom

While family traditions are often the best part of the holidays, sometimes things have to change. Joanna Gaines and Chip Gaines learned that this year after welcoming their fifth child together this past June. For years, Joanna and Chip, along with their kids, would decorate their Christmas tree in the family den. After the arrival of baby Crew, however, the Gaines family turned the den into a new nursey. As Christmas got closer and closer, the Gaines family had to figure out where to put their tree this year. 

"I thought about every possible room it could go in, and the only place where there was an open spot was the master bedroom," Joanna explained on her Magnolia blog. "In years past, I would have never thought to put a Christmas tree this adorned in my bedroom, but given the circumstances, it played out just the way it was supposed to."

"This year, I wanted to be intentional about embracing this transition of spaces for our family, which made our master bedroom the perfect spot to place our family tree. Plus, there’s nothing quite like falling asleep to a lit Christmas tree every night," she continued. Since bringing home Crew six months ago, the master bedroom "has become a natural gathering place for our entire family." 

Joanna even admits she worried her older kids, Drake, Emmie Kay, Ella Rose, and Duke, would be upset about the break from tradition. Luckily, though, "they all said they love it just the way it turned out. She gives credit to her youngest son, writing she loves "how Crew has given us all fresh eyes to see the wonder in our yearly traditions."

It sounds like the Gaines family is on track to have a picture-perfect Christmas this year...even if their traditions had to change.
